Excuse me while I go back to the Gilded Age for a few.Lyndhurst Mansion in Tarrytown, New York, each April hosts dozens of florists - some local, some from afar- to design dedicated rooms throughout the Gilded Era mansion. The property was positively flanked in floral garb, with artifacts and decor free-flowing throughout the Gothic revival mansion playing model to the creative minds of 20 established floral designers.My name may not be Ms. Brook, but I took a step back in time to a Gilded Age spring in this 19th century summer estate owned by prominent New York family the Goulds. Fun facts: In 1880, Jay Gould could sail his yacht down the Hudson River to the island of Manhattan, while Helen Gould had her butlers’ uniforms flown in from France.
